About IHG One Rewards
IHG One Rewards is the loyalty program for InterContinental Hotels Group, covering 6,000+ properties across 18 brands in 100+ countries. The brand range spans economy (Holiday Inn Express, Staybridge Suites) through premium (Crowne Plaza, voco) to luxury (InterContinental, Kimpton, Hotel Indigo) and ultra-luxury wellness (Six Senses). For US travelers, IHG is an often-overlooked program that delivers strong value when used strategically with the right bank transfer partners.
Chase Ultimate Rewards transfers to IHG One Rewards at 1:1 (instant), while Bilt Rewards transfers at 1:2 (instant) - the only hotel program where Bilt transfers at a premium ratio over 1:1. This 1:2 Bilt ratio makes IHG among the most accessible hotel programs for renters: 10,000 Bilt points converts to 20,000 IHG points instantly, enough for multiple free nights at Holiday Inn Express properties. IHG One Rewards Premier credit card holders also enjoy a 4th Night Free benefit on award stays - book three nights and receive the fourth free.
Point Breaks promotions - periodic flash sales where select IHG properties can be booked for as few as 5,000–10,000 points/night - represent the highest per-point value in the entire program and sometimes the best hotel deal in US travel. These promotions typically run for 72-hour windows and sell out quickly, rewarding members who check the IHG app regularly. IHG's Kimpton Hotels brand offers boutique luxury properties in the US, Mexico, and Europe that rival Hyatt's Andaz collection at competitive point costs.

Why earn IHG One Rewards points?
Bilt transfers at 1:2 - IHG exclusive
IHG One Rewards is the only hotel program where Bilt Rewards transfers at 1:2 instead of 1:1. Transfer 10,000 Bilt points and receive 20,000 IHG points instantly - enough for multiple free nights at Holiday Inn Express or Staybridge Suites properties with no annual fee required.
4th Night Free with IHG Premier card
IHG One Rewards Premier credit card holders receive the 4th night free on award stays - book three consecutive standard award nights and the fourth is free. A 25% built-in value boost on four-night stays, stacking well with InterContinental and Kimpton properties.
Point Breaks flash deals at 5,000–10,000 pts
Periodic Point Breaks promotions offer select IHG properties for 5,000–10,000 points/night - often 70–80% below standard pricing. These 72-hour flash sales can deliver 3–5¢ per point value, the highest in the program. Enable app notifications to catch them.
Kimpton & Six Senses boutique access
Kimpton Hotels (boutique US & Europe) and Six Senses (ultra-luxury wellness) are exclusively bookable through IHG One Rewards. Kimpton properties in New York, Washington DC, and Chicago rival Hyatt Andaz on style at competitive point costs.
How to transfer points to IHG One Rewards
Follow these four steps every time. The golden rule: find available award space before transferring - transfers are irreversible.
- 1
Find the award first
Search for award availability on IHG One Rewards's website before moving a single point. Note the property, dates, room type, and exact points required. Award availability can disappear at any moment - and transfers are irreversible.
- 2
Check for an active transfer bonus
Scroll up to the Current Bonuses table. If a bonus is live (e.g. +25%), you get 25% more points for free - 10,000 bank points becomes 12,500 hotel points. Timing a transfer to an active bonus is one of the easiest ways to stretch your balance without extra spending.
- 3
Execute the transfer from your bank
Chase
InstantLog in at chase.com → Ultimate Rewards → Earn/Use → Transfer to Travel Partners → select the hotel program → enter your membership number → confirm. Requires Sapphire Preferred, Sapphire Reserve, Ink Business Preferred, or Ink Business Premier.
Bilt
InstantLog in at biltrewards.com → Points → Transfer Points → select the hotel program → enter your membership number and amount → confirm.
- 4
Book the award immediately
As soon as the points post to your account, book the award. Don't wait - hotel award availability can disappear within hours at popular properties. Have your loyalty membership number, guest details, and preferred payment method for any taxes ready before you start the booking process.

How much are IHG One Rewards points worth?
The value of a IHG One Rewards point varies significantly depending on the property and redemption type. Budget property redemptions typically deliver near the base valuation; aspirational luxury stays - especially at flagship or resort properties - can return 3–8× more per point than the average.
Worked example
An InterContinental London Park Lane at 50,000 points/night versus a cash rate of ~$450/night returns ~0.9¢/point - above average. Book during a Point Breaks promotion at 10,000 points/night and the same type of mid-tier property delivers ~3¢/point.
Valuations per TPG April 2026 (0.5¢ average). Actual value varies by specific property, date, and availability.

IHG One Rewards vs other hotel programs
IHG One Rewards sits between Marriott Bonvoy (larger, more aspirational) and Wyndham Rewards (larger by count, budget-focused). IHG's differentiator is the Bilt 1:2 ratio and Point Breaks promotions, which can deliver value that neither competitor matches.
Bottom line
IHG's Bilt 1:2 transfer ratio and Point Breaks promotions are its two unique advantages - no competitor matches either. The shorter 12-month points expiry is the main weakness. Choose Marriott for more properties and better luxury access; choose IHG when you're a Bilt Mastercard holder or want to exploit Point Breaks flash deals.
IHG One Rewards - program details
| Loyalty program | IHG One Rewards |
| Parent company | InterContinental Hotels Group (IHG) |
| Portfolio | 6,000+ properties, 18 brands, 100+ countries |
| US bank transfer partners | Chase Ultimate Rewards (1:1, instant), Bilt Rewards (1:2, instant) |
| Bilt transfer ratio | 1:2 - unique; only hotel program where Bilt transfers above 1:1 |
| Transfer time | Instant (both Chase and Bilt) |
| Transfer minimum | 1,000 points |
| Points expiry | 12 months of account inactivity - shorter than competitors |
| Award pricing model | Dynamic pricing |
| 4th night free | Yes - with IHG One Rewards Premier credit card |
| Point Breaks promotions | Periodic flash deals at 5,000–10,000 pts/night - highest program value |
| Points + cash | Yes - Points + Cash available |
| Status tiers | Club, Silver Elite, Gold Elite, Platinum Elite, Diamond Elite |
| Diamond requirement | 75 qualifying nights per year |
| US co-branded card | IHG One Rewards Premier (Chase) |
| Best for | Point Breaks flash deals; Kimpton boutique stays; budget Holiday Inn Express nights |
